Using toothpaste

Toothpaste can be an effective way to reduce the appearance of scratches on your plastic radio. It is a mild abrasive, meaning it can smooth out the area surrounding a scratch. Toothpaste with a fine grit and a gentle formula is ideal for removing scratches from plastic. Whitening toothpastes are often recommended because they contain abrasive ingredients. However, toothpastes with baking soda or whitening agents should not be used on plastic as they can cause further damage. Instead, opt for a toothpaste with a creamy consistency and a fine grit.

Before applying toothpaste, clean the plastic surface with a soft cloth and mild soap. Once it’s dry, squeeze a small amount of toothpaste onto a clean, damp cloth or sponge. Gently rub the toothpaste onto the scratched area in a circular motion, applying light pressure. Be patient and gentle, as using too much force or toothpaste can cause further damage. After you’ve thoroughly rubbed the toothpaste onto the scratched area, wipe away any excess with a clean, damp cloth.

To determine whether toothpaste will work on a scratch, run your fingernail across the affected surface. If your fingernail catches, it’s probably too deep to be treated with toothpaste. In this case, you may need to explore other options such as professional repair or replacement. Baking powder and water paste

Baking powder, or baking soda, is an effective and cheap solution for removing scratches from plastic surfaces. To make a baking powder and water paste to treat scratches on your plastic radio, follow these steps:

Firstly, take a small amount of baking soda (around 1 teaspoon) and mix it with water in a bowl until you achieve a thick paste consistency. Be careful not to add too much water. Next, take a clean, soft cloth and dip it into the paste. Apply the paste to the scratched area of your radio in a gentle, circular motion. Do not apply too much pressure, especially if you are treating a touchscreen radio, as this could damage the responsiveness of the screen.

After rubbing the paste into the scratches, use a clean, soft cloth to wipe away any excess paste. You may need to repeat the process if scratches are still visible, but be cautious not to use a more aggressive paste on the screen. You can also use a clean, damp cloth to wipe down the screen after removing scratches to achieve an even shine.

This method is ideal for shallow scratches, but deeper scratches may require a different approach, such as wet sanding. Always proceed with caution when treating scratches on plastic surfaces, as using the wrong technique could worsen the problem by creating more scratches or dulling the finish.

Plastic polishing systems

Plastic polishing can be a tricky process and requires a lot of skill. Plastic scratches easily and can be blemished faster than glass, so it is important to be careful when polishing plastic. The main issue when working with plastic is heat—if the material gets too hot, it will melt or discolour. Therefore, it is recommended to work at half the normal speed that you would when polishing metal. To prevent heat build-up, it is also important to use a polisher with variable speed, which allows for more control. Depending on the scale of the job, you can use an Eneska Micromotor or a variable-speed bench polisher.

Moleroda offers a plastic and resin polishing kit that can be used with a standard drill. The kit includes a taper that is inserted into a drill chuck and tightened. The drill is then spun against the brown compound to load up the mop. It is important to keep the mop moving over the surface to avoid heat build-up, which can damage the plastic.

There are also various plastic polishing compounds available, such as the Apollo brown compound bar, which is used for cutting and pre-polishing. This can be followed by the Menzerna wax 16 compound, which is designed specifically for synthetic materials. To keep the process cool, airflow mops, loosefold mops, and felt flap wheels can be used. The compound bar is held against the mop or wheel so that the compound melts onto it, and then the surface is polished.

Other products that can be used to polish plastic include Micro Mesh polishing pads, which are mild abrasives on a cushioned backing, and the Flexi-File triple grit sanding stick, which has three grits on one stick. These products can be used to work around specific areas and can give a mirror-like shine to plastic surfaces.

Applying a clear protective film

Prepare the Radio Surface

Before applying the clear protective film, it is important to ensure that the radio surface is clean and free of any dirt, dust, or grime. Use a soft microfiber cloth and a mild cleaning solution, such as a mixture of dish soap and water, to gently clean the radio face. Avoid using paper towels or applying pressure when cleaning, as this can cause further scratches. Ensure the radio surface is completely dry before proceeding to the next step.

Choose the Right Film

Select a high-quality clear protective film designed specifically for plastic surfaces. Look for a film that is durable, scratch-resistant, and has a self-adhesive backing for easy application. The film should be slightly larger than the radio face to ensure complete coverage.

Cut the Film to Size

Carefully measure the dimensions of the radio face and cut the protective film to size. It is important to cut the film accurately to ensure a seamless and smooth finish. Leave a small margin, approximately 2-3 millimetres, around the edges to account for any slight inaccuracies in your measurements.

Apply the Film

Peel off the backing of the protective film to expose the adhesive side. Carefully align the film with the edges of the radio face, ensuring it is straight and centred. Start from one edge and slowly work your way across, using a soft cloth or a plastic squeegee to smooth out any air bubbles as you go. Apply gentle pressure to ensure the film adheres properly to the surface.

Finish and Inspect

Once the film is in place, use a soft, dry cloth to go over the surface once more, ensuring there are no remaining air bubbles or creases. Inspect the radio from different angles to ensure the film is seamless and blends well with the surrounding plastic. If there are any visible edges or imperfections, carefully lift the film and realign it.

By following these steps, you can effectively apply a clear protective film to your plastic radio, hiding scratches and giving it a fresh, new look while also protecting it from future scratches and wear.
